Hello, I'm wondering if anybody have experience in this setup?

Car hilux 3.0VNT year 2014 comes with 17" rims (original toyota). Current state no modification at all, no lift up, etc

Want to change to 16" rims instead and fit them with AT tyres of 265/70/16. Probably a 8jj rims.

Would the front rub the bumper?mudguard?fender?
If no, what maximum offset would be recommended?

Some say need to lift up. But I would prefer not to if possible.

original is 265/65/ 17x7 30 offset

if you are using 16x7 30 offset then it fit perfectly

if you are using other offset and width like 8 inch you need to

1. adjust the alignment not to hit front bumper and body

2. if it still hit you probably need to cut it a little (front bumper)

3. if it still hit then you need to lift it(change to higher absorber and spring)

4. if it still hit do a bodylift (1-2")

i have done a 1.5" body lift,2" suspension lift,remove the mudguard,cut front fender and alignment forward max to the front bumper just to fit a 285/75 16"x8 0 offset.

in your case you probably need to do just 1 and 2.

My 2011 Hilux was once fitted with 275/70R16 wheels with 0 offset without any lift or cutting. It's original wheels if I'm not mistaken were 255/75R15 with some positive offset.

265/70R16 with zero offset rims shouldn't be a problem. Borrow a set from a willing tyre shop to test just to make sure la.
